The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ies requiring SQL Server Reporting Services sk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ited SQL Server Reporting Services over the 6 months leading up to 30 April 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
30 Apr 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 409 398 338
Rank change year-on-year -11 -60 +3
Permanent jobs citing SQL Server Reporting Services 297 632 1,056
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the UK 0.57% 0.64% 1.02%
As % of the Database & Business Intelligence category 3.99% 3.48% 4.71%
Number of salaries quoted 244 529 876
10th Percentile £36,250 £33,500 £36,750
25th Percentile £41,250 £42,500 £43,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£54,813 £55,000 £55,000
Median % change year-on-year -0.34% - +4.76%
75th Percentile £70,000 £71,250 £67,500
90th Percentile £85,000 £83,000 £81,625
UK excluding London median annual salary £45,000 £50,000 £47,500
% change year-on-year -10.00% +5.26% +5.56%
